BSPCloud: A Programming Model for Cloud Computing
Abstract
Programming model for cloud computing has been a research focus recently. Some progresses have been made in cloud computing programming model, but little has been done on the model of predictable performance. In this paper, we introduce a programming model - BSPCloud, which has the advantages of performance predictability. A proof-of-concept of BSPCloud library has been implemented in java. We detail applying BSPCloud library on matrix multiplication, the experiment results display good speedup and scalability. We also analysis the factors which affect BSPCloud performance and the analysis also helpful to general parallel model of multi-core cluster.
